Lulu "Lu" Korber
Wherry Mortuary of Pawnee City
Rural Bern , KS

Lulu "Lu" Korber, 78, of rural Bern, KS, passed away July 30, 2021.  She was born to Ernest and Gladys (Powell) Mahaffey on the family farm near Alexandria, Nebraska on April 29, 1943.  At an early age, Lu had to help work on the farm with her sister Linda and brother Larry, due to her father's health issues.  Lu attended Country School District #36 for eight years and then graduated from Bruning High School.  After graduation, Lu attended Beautician School in Beatrice, Nebraska in 1961.

She was united in marriage to David Korber on November 24, 1963 at the United Methodist Church in Bruning, Nebraska.  To this union three children were born. Their first son Dean was born Dec. 10, 1964, daughter, Sheila Dec. 25, 1967 and son John, July 4, 1971. After her marriage Lu became a homemaker and worked along side her husband.

Lu enjoyed gardening, crocheting, ceramics, watching her children's school events and traveling the country and the world.  She was a member of the Women's Fellowship at Friedens United Church of Christ, Bern, KS.  Lu was the craft teacher at Bible School.  Lu loved to do crafts of all kinds and trying new ones along way. 

She is survived by her husband David, children, Dean Korber and wife Marsha, daughter Sheila Huls and husband James and John Korber and wife Susan, grandchildren, Megan and Brenden Huls and Kimberly and Joseph Korber all of Bern, KS, sister, Linda Ebbers and nieces, nephews, friends and neighbors.

Lu was preceded in death by her parents, brother Larry Mahaffey and sisters, Lois Ream and Loree Marshmann.
